#dba932 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dba932 is composed of 85.9% red, 66.3%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 22.8% magenta, 77.2%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 42.2 degrees, a saturation of 70.1% and a lightness of 52.7%. #dba932 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ff64 with #b75300.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

#dba932 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#dba932 has RGB values of R:219, G:169, B:50 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.23, Y:0.77,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14395698.

Hex triplet dba932 #dba932
RGB Decimal 219, 169, 50 rgb(219,169,50)
RGB Percent 85.9, 66.3, 19.6 rgb(85.9%,66.3%,19.6%)
CMYK 0, 23, 77, 14
HSL 42.2°, 70.1, 52.7 hsl(42.2,70.1%,52.7%)
HSV (or HSB) 42.2°, 77.2, 85.9
Web Safe cc9933 #cc9933
CIE-LAB 72.006, 7.387, 64.196
XYZ 43.978, 43.669, 9.13
xyY 0.454, 0.451, 43.669
CIE-LCH 72.006, 64.62, 83.436
CIE-LUV 72.006, 41.497, 68.066
Hunter-Lab 66.082, 3.148, 38.066
Binary 11011011, 10101001, 00110010

Shades and Tints of #dba932

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0902 is the darkest color, while #fefdf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#dba932

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#888785 is the less saturated color, while #f7b416 is the most saturated one.
